WebAll lanthanide elements form trivalent cations, Ln 3+, whose chemistry is largely determined by the ionic radius, which decreases steadily from lanthanum (La) to lutetium … WebV. Lupei, in Encyclopedia of Materials: Science and Technology, 2001 3.1 Active Ions. The active ions of choice are the ions of the 3d transition metals such as Cr 3+ and Ti 3+ and the trivalent ions of 4 f rare-earth (RE) elements. The ionic radii of the 3d ions are rather small and they depend strongly on the coordination number of surrounding ligands.The …

For the large La(III) ion, the … WebJul 24, 2024 · Trivalent Actinides can be separated from slightly acidic solutions as phosphates, mildly acidic solutions as oxalates, strongly acidic solutions as fluorides, and from basic solutions as hydroxides or hydrous oxides. Hydrogen peroxide precipitates Pu +4, Th +4, Ce +4, U +4, Np +4 and Pa +4.

WebApr 10, 2024 · Lanthanide ions include 15 elements: La, Ce, Pr, Nd, Pm, Sm, Eu, Gd, Tb, Dy, Ho, Er, Tm, Yb and Lu, most of which have been reported to be doped in IMHPs successfully. The electron configurations are highly similar for all lanthanide elements. They are liable to lose 3 electrons and present trivalent ions.
